Bypassing copyright Tokens: Security Threats Explained
copyright tokens, also known as authentication tokens or session cookies, are a prevalent method for verifying a user's identity after they’ve initially authenticated. However, these tokens aren’t always secure , and attackers are constantly developing new ways to bypass them. A successful token bypass can grant an malicious actor access to a user’s account and sensitive data, often without any immediate warning to the legitimate owner. Common attack vectors include Cross-Site Scripting (XSS) where malicious scripts steal tokens from a user's browser, Session Fixation where an attacker presents a user with a pre-existing token, and token theft through malware or network eavesdropping. In addition , vulnerabilities in the token generation or storage can allow attackers to forge valid-looking tokens, effectively impersonating a user. Preventing token bypass requires a multi-layered security approach that includes regular security reviews, secure coding practices, and user education .
- Implement stringent input validation
- Use secure token storage mechanisms
- Regularly change token values
